Can anyone tell me where I can buy special needs toys for my Grandson who is 16 and has learning disabilities ? Thank you.

Google special needs catalogues. I bought most of my equipment from The Magic Planet ((TFH).
However, check out your local pound shops, I buy loads in there,especially tactile resources. My latest is a microfibre cleaning mitt. I use it like a hand puppet and it glows in my UV light. -
You can also search on ebay for items for special needs, can sometimes get things a bit cheaper
